This document reports on research conducted by the Institute of Education into how teachers find out about and use science, technology, engineering and mathematics (STEM) interventions. It consists of approximately 570 questionnaires to teachers at over 300 UK-wide schools and further education colleges, as well as 10 more in-depth interviews.
The research asked 4 questions:
- How do teachers currently find out about STEM interventions?
- What interventions are used by teachers and schools?
- How would teachers prefer to find information in the future?
- What are the most appropriate means of promoting STEM interventions?
The report includes recommendations for businesses and funders of STEM provisions.
